Output fcb5593003858f08bd8ea22d8ae7a45940d9401be752f3baa1791ff100ce1ed5:0

value
107661620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db3a334df3470a5ac35f67ec457859ed9fab9a36 OP_EQUAL
address
MTtKwGyjjqmmFjEcKmCQPRBvJzVaSDEGcw
transaction
fcb5593003858f08bd8ea22d8ae7a45940d9401be752f3baa1791ff100ce1ed5
spent
true